Woman charged with stealing from elderly man in Inverness

A woman is due to appear in court today in connection with a theft from an elderly man in Inverness.

A police spokeswoman said: "We can confirm that a 29-year-old woman has been arrested and charged in connection with a theft from an elderly man in the Dalneigh area of Inverness.

"The incident happened during the evening of Wednesday, June 10 at a cash machine on Lochalsh Road.

"The woman is expected to appear at Inverness Sheriff Court on June 12."

Inspector Alastair Garrow said: "We are grateful to everyone who has assisted with information about this incident.

"We would always encourage people to watch out for vulnerable members of our communities and if you have any concerns about potential criminal activity to report them to police on 101 as promptly as possible."
